Abstract
In this paper, an energy recovery system with Electric Double-Layer Capacitor (EDLC) for motor drive systems is presented. The basic principle of the proposed control scheme and the energy losses consumed in an energy recovery system are discussed in detail. Digital computer simulation results indicate that the energy-saving effect by the injection molding machine was improved by 49%.
